News24 | US, South Korea set up task force to block North Korea oil shipments

6 months ago 3
ARTICLE AD BOX
The US and South Korea this week launched a new task force aimed at preventing North Korea from procuring illicit oil, as deadlock at the UN Security Council casts doubts over the future of international sanctions.
Read Entire Article